Andile

NameRelated NamesRelatedRatingsComments
63%Rating
add to your listSave
Gender Masculine & Feminine
Usage Southern African, Zulu, Xhosa, Ndebele

Meaning & History

Means "they have increased" in Zulu, Xhosa and Ndebele.
